About this House

This single-family home is located at 50 66th St E, Williston, ND. 50 66th St E is in Williston, ND and in ZIP code 58801. This property has 2 bedrooms, 1 bathroom and approximately 816 sqft of floor space. This property has a lot size of 6970 sqft and was built in 1956.
50 66th St E, Williston, ND 58801 is a 2 bedroom, 1 bathroom, 816 sqft single-family home built in 1956. It last sold for $48,800 on Jun 21, 2017. It is currently off market. The Trulia Estimate rent is $945/month.
